2026 Market Trends for Industrial Floor Polisher

Rising Demand in Commercial and Industrial Sectors

The global market for industrial floor polishers is projected to experience significant growth by 2026, driven by increasing investments in commercial infrastructure, warehousing, and manufacturing facilities. The expansion of e-commerce has led to a surge in logistics centers and distribution hubs, all of which require high-performance floor maintenance solutions. Polished concrete floors, known for their durability and aesthetic appeal, are becoming standard in modern industrial architecture, boosting the demand for advanced floor polishing equipment.

Technological Advancements and Automation

By 2026, automation and smart technology integration are expected to redefine the industrial floor polisher market. Manufacturers are increasingly incorporating features such as IoT connectivity, AI-driven navigation, and remote monitoring capabilities into floor polishing machines. Autonomous floor polishers equipped with LiDAR and collision-avoidance systems are gaining traction, particularly in large-scale facilities where labor efficiency and operational uptime are critical. These innovations not only enhance cleaning precision but also reduce dependency on skilled operators.

Focus on Sustainability and Energy Efficiency

Environmental concerns and regulatory pressures are pushing the industry toward greener solutions. In 2026, battery-powered and energy-efficient floor polishers are anticipated to dominate the market, replacing older diesel or corded models. Lithium-ion battery technology enables longer run times and faster charging, making cordless industrial polishers more viable for continuous operations. Additionally, dust-containment systems and water-saving polishing technologies are being standardized to meet sustainability benchmarks and improve indoor air quality.

Regional Market Expansion

Asia-Pacific is expected to emerge as the fastest-growing region for industrial floor polishers by 2026, fueled by rapid urbanization, industrialization, and infrastructure development in countries like China, India, and Vietnam. North America and Europe will maintain strong market shares due to stringent facility maintenance regulations and a high adoption rate of automated cleaning technologies. Meanwhile, the Middle East and Africa are witnessing growing investments in commercial real estate, creating new opportunities for floor care equipment providers.

Increasing Adoption in Non-Traditional Sectors

Beyond traditional industrial applications, sectors such as healthcare, education, and retail are increasingly adopting industrial-grade floor polishers to maintain hygienic and visually appealing environments. The post-pandemic emphasis on cleanliness has elevated the importance of floor maintenance in public spaces. In 2026, compact and maneuverable industrial polishers designed for sensitive or high-traffic areas are expected to gain popularity in these non-traditional verticals.

Competitive Landscape and Market Consolidation

The industrial floor polisher market is poised for consolidation by 2026, with key players focusing on strategic partnerships, mergers, and R&D investments to differentiate their offerings. Brands like Tennant, Kärcher, and Nilfisk are expanding their portfolios with smart, modular machines that offer scalability and ease of maintenance. At the same time, emerging manufacturers in Asia are offering cost-effective alternatives, intensifying competition and driving innovation across price segments.

In conclusion, the 2026 industrial floor polisher market will be shaped by automation, sustainability, and expanding application sectors. Companies that prioritize technological integration and eco-friendly design are likely to lead the market, meeting the evolving needs of global industrial and commercial clients.

Common Pitfalls When Sourcing Industrial Floor Polishers (Quality & IP)

Sourcing industrial floor polishers requires careful attention to both product quality and intellectual property (IP) considerations. Overlooking these aspects can lead to operational inefficiencies, safety hazards, legal risks, and reputational damage. Below are key pitfalls to avoid:

Poor Build Quality and Durability

Many low-cost industrial floor polishers use substandard materials and components, leading to premature wear, frequent breakdowns, and costly downtime. Buyers may prioritize initial price over long-term reliability, resulting in higher total cost of ownership. Always verify construction materials, motor durability, and real-world performance data.

Inadequate Performance Specifications

Some suppliers exaggerate performance metrics such as rotational speed, polishing area coverage, or motor power. This can result in equipment that fails to meet operational demands. Ensure specifications are independently verified and aligned with your facility’s requirements.

Lack of IP Compliance and Risk of Infringement

Sourcing from manufacturers that replicate patented designs or use unlicensed technology exposes buyers to legal liability. Counterfeit or cloned machines may infringe on intellectual property rights, potentially leading to seizure of goods, fines, or litigation. Always request proof of IP ownership or licensing, especially when dealing with OEMs or private-label suppliers.

Insufficient Safety Features

Low-quality polishers may lack essential safety mechanisms such as emergency stop buttons, overload protection, or proper electrical insulation. This increases the risk of workplace accidents and non-compliance with OSHA or other regulatory standards.

Missing or Incomplete Documentation

Reliable suppliers provide comprehensive technical documentation, safety certifications (e.g., CE, UL), and user manuals. Absence of these documents can signal poor quality control and complicate compliance, maintenance, and staff training.

No After-Sales Support or Spare Parts Availability

Many budget suppliers offer little to no after-sales service, technical support, or spare parts. This leads to extended downtime when repairs are needed. Confirm the supplier’s service network and spare parts inventory before purchasing.

Misrepresentation of IP Ownership

Some suppliers falsely claim innovation or proprietary technology when they are merely rebranding generic models. This misrepresentation can mislead buyers about product uniqueness and performance advantages. Conduct due diligence on patents, trademarks, and design registrations.

Ignoring Regional Certification Requirements

Industrial equipment must meet regional safety and emissions standards. Sourcing polishers without appropriate certifications (e.g., CE for Europe, ETL for North America) can prevent legal operation and void insurance coverage.

Avoiding these pitfalls requires thorough supplier vetting, verification of technical claims, and attention to both product integrity and legal compliance. Prioritizing quality and IP transparency ensures reliable performance and protects your business from avoidable risks.

Logistics & Compliance Guide for Industrial Floor Polisher

Product Classification and Regulatory Overview

Industrial floor polishers are typically classified as industrial machinery or power tools under international trade and safety regulations. They fall under HS Code 8467.21 (machines for working stone, ceramics, concrete, or the like, powered by an electric motor) in most countries. Compliance must address electrical safety, electromagnetic compatibility (EMC), noise emissions, and environmental standards depending on the destination market.

Import/Export Documentation Requirements

Ensure the following documents are prepared for seamless international logistics:
– Commercial Invoice (detailing product description, value, and terms of sale)
– Packing List (including weight, dimensions, and packaging type)
– Bill of Lading or Air Waybill
– Certificate of Origin
– Product Compliance Certificates (e.g., CE, UKCA, EAC, or other regional marks)
– Safety Data Sheet (if applicable for batteries or cleaning components)

Electrical and Safety Compliance Standards

Industrial floor polishers must meet regional electrical safety standards:
European Union: CE marking required under Machinery Directive 2006/42/EC, Low Voltage Directive 2014/35/EU, and EMC Directive 2014/30/EU. Testing for insulation, grounding, and protection against electric shock is mandatory.
United Kingdom: UKCA marking is required; conformity assessment follows UK Supply of Machinery (Safety) Regulations 2008.
United States: Compliance with OSHA standards and voluntary certification by UL (e.g., UL 1313 for floor treatment equipment) is recommended. NRTL listing may be required for commercial use.
Canada: Must meet CSA C22.2 No. 60745-1 (hand-held motor-operated tools) and be certified by a recognized body (e.g., CSA Group).

Electromagnetic Compatibility (EMC) and Environmental Regulations

Ensure the floor polisher complies with EMC limits to prevent interference with other electronic devices:
– EU/UK: Must meet EN/BS EN 62233 and EN 55014 series
– USA: FCC Part 18 or Part 15 may apply depending on motor type and operation
Additionally, observe RoHS (Restriction of Hazardous Substances) for electronic components in the EU and similar regulations such as China RoHS or South Korea’s KC EMC.

Packaging and Shipping Considerations

  • Use robust, moisture-resistant packaging with internal cushioning to protect moving parts and electrical components
  • Clearly label packages with handling icons (e.g., “Fragile,” “This Side Up”) and include product identification tags
  • Securely fasten power cords or battery packs to prevent damage during transit
  • For air freight, verify lithium battery regulations (if applicable) under IATA Dangerous Goods Regulations

Battery-Operated Models: Special Compliance Notes

If the floor polisher is battery-powered:
– Lithium-ion batteries must comply with UN 38.3 testing and be shipped under proper UN numbers (e.g., UN3480)
– Include appropriate shipping documentation and hazard labels per IATA, IMDG, or ADR depending on transport mode
– Ensure battery management system (BMS) meets safety standards to prevent overheating or short circuits

Customs Clearance and Duties

  • Verify applicable import tariffs and VAT rates using the correct HS code in the destination country
  • Some countries may require pre-shipment inspections (e.g., SONCAP for Nigeria, SABER for Saudi Arabia)
  • Maintain technical files and Declaration of Conformity (DoC) for customs audits

Post-Import Compliance and Market Surveillance

After entry into the market:
– Retain records of conformity for at least 10 years (EU requirement)
– Monitor for product recalls or updates to safety standards
– Provide users with multilingual instruction manuals covering safe operation, maintenance, and disposal

Environmental and End-of-Life Compliance

  • Comply with WEEE (Waste Electrical and Electronic Equipment) Directive in the EU: producers must register and provide take-back options
  • Label products with the crossed-out wheeled bin symbol
  • Ensure recyclable materials are documented and disposal instructions are included in user manuals
